There are 2 words ending with STRUT| STRUT | • strut v. (Intransitive) Of a peacock or other fowl: to stand or walk stiffly, with the tail erect and spread out. • strut v. (Intransitive, by extension, also figuratively) To walk haughtily or proudly with one’s head held high. • strut v. (Transitive, by extension) To walk across or on (a stage or other place) haughtily or proudly. | | ASTRUT | • astrut adv. (Archaic) Sticking out, or puffed out; swelling. • astrut adv. (Archaic) In a strutting manner; with a strutting gait. • ASTRUT adv. (archaic) in a protruding or distended manner. |
